Examine Star Ratings
How do star ratings assist homeowners when picking a painting contractor? Star ratings provide a fast visual snapshot of a contractor's general standing. A higher rating usually signals reliable quality and customer satisfaction, making it a key factor for homeowners to consider. Still, it is essential to factor in the total number of reviews along with the star rating; a contractor who holds a high rating supported by limited reviews may not present a trustworthy measure. In contrast, a lower rating derived from a large number of reviews may point to recurring concerns. Homeowners ought to also identify recurring themes in ratings, such as consistent mentions of professionalism or reliability. By analyzing these ratings thoughtfully, homeowners can make informed decisions and increase the likelihood of hiring a competent painting contractor.

In-Depth Project Estimates
How can clients ensure they gain a complete understanding of the scope and cost of the painting project? By raising detailed questions during the quoting process, clients can resolve all details of the project. Important inquiries ought to address the detailed division of labor and material costs, the projected timeframe for finishing the work, and any additional expenses that may arise. Clients should also seek specifics concerning the categories of paints and finishes planned for use, as well as preparatory tasks that are needed. It's important to have clarity on the payment structure, including deposits and final payments. By promoting openness across these aspects, clients can prevent unexpected issues and obtain a comprehensive project quote that matches their goals and financial plan.
Insurance and Warranty Information
Comprehending the financial considerations of a painting project is crucial, but clients must also evaluate the safeguards presented by insurance and warranties. When choosing a painting contractor, it is vital to verify that they carry liability insurance. This protects homeowners from potential damages or accidents that may happen throughout the project. Additionally, clients should ask about workers' compensation insurance to guard against injuries experienced by workers during the project.
Guarantees also serve a crucial function; homeowners should question the timeframe and extent of labor as well as materials. A dependable contractor should present a warranty that guarantees the standard of craftsmanship and materials applied. By discussing these important inquiries, clients can facilitate a more seamless and reliable paint project outcome.
Understanding Pricing and How to Get Written Estimates
Navigating the complexities of pricing and obtaining written estimates can significantly affect the overall journey of working with a paint contractor. To gain a clear understanding of expenses, homeowners should gather comprehensive estimates from various contractors. A thorough estimate should cover materials, labor, and any extra charges, eliminating the possibility of surprise costs down the line.
It is crucial to assess these bids not only in terms of cost but also in the details of the work described. Homeowners should question the standard of materials used and the contractor's level of expertise, as these elements can impact the final result.
In addition, getting a written quote works as a contractual agreement, covering both the client and the service provider. This record should outline deadlines, billing arrangements, and coverage terms. By focusing on honesty and straightforwardness, clients can make informed decisions and select a contractor that suits their needs and financial plan.
